Hello all, Long time since I posted, but then again not much to report. Still have my 1990 Merc 300SE (W126), but have now also purchased a 1997 Mercedes-Benz W140 S320L. As it goes a fairly basic spec car, in colour green black. It does have electric seats front and back, grey leather, but alas no heated seats (how will I cope!) I've done a few upgrades to the car since I got her nearly two months ago: Change of wheels and tyres (it was on 18" wheels as per pictures, but they were only rated to 650kg a corner, likewise the tyres at only 600kg a corner, this car is a heavy one!) I've been looking at W220s but most seem to have terrible rust issues, caused by the introduction of water based paint technology I've been told. Some say it's also because of the construction of the car itself, the different metals react with each other and end up accelerating corrosion, I can't confirm how true this statement is though. Regardless, W220s are rust buckets. W220's were mostly sorted from the 2003 face lift models - galvanised bodies etc, other issues also sorted. I'm in the market for a four seater S500.

In retrospect I would have waited a bit longer, and found a four seater W140 with V8 or V12. How much worse can fuel consumption be? I imagine the V12 would be a financial nightmare from parts alone. The V8 is probably more sensible in that regard, but they just can't be as well balanced as straight-6 or V12s; I feel like V8s don't really go with the spirit of a LWB S-Class. In terms of engines alone, the M104 is the best you could get for a daily imo, especially since the S350 OM603 is a headache and some... There's also a fair bit of aftermarket support if you ever want to dive into performance mods for your M104 or your W126's M103.
